Tổng quan điều hành
⚓ MLEP — Nền tảng Thực thi Pháp luật trên biển
"Chỉ huy Số hóa · Hành động Thực thời · Nền tảng Bất biến"
🟢 Air-Gapped
🔐 PKI Quân đội
📜 Hash-Chain Audit
🛡️ ATTT cấp 3
Tàu đang theo dõi
1,247
↑ 24 so với 24h qua
Cảnh báo IUU đang mở
38
↑ 6 cần xử lý gấp
Vụ việc đang điều tra
14
3 sắp đến hạn
UAV sẵn sàng / Tổng
7 / 9
2 đang bảo trì
📊 Hoạt động 7 ngày qua
🔔 Cảnh báo gần nhất
Xem tất cả →
🌊 Phân bố tàu theo loại
📈 Vi phạm theo nhóm
⏱️ Trạng thái nguồn dữ liệu
🟢 AIS Receiver bờ Đà NẵngOnline · 287msg/s
🟢 AIS Receiver tàu CSB-8005Online · 42msg/s
🟢 VMS Cục TS-KNSync 8 phút trước
🟡 Spire Satellite AISChậm · 18s lag
🟢 eCDT Cục TS-KNOnline
🔴 UAV-03 DatalinkMất tín hiệu 3p
Bản đồ chỉ huy thời gian thực (COP)
Danh mục tàu thuyền
| MMSI / VRN | Tên tàu | Loại | Quốc tịch | Chiều dài | Vị trí cuối | Tốc độ | Cập nhật | Trạng thái | Hành động |
|---|
Cảnh báo IUU & AI
| Mã | Loại | Tàu liên quan | Mô tả | Vị trí | Thời điểm | Mức độ | Trạng thái |
|---|
Quản lý UAV / Drone
Vụ việc & Biên bản điện tử
🤖 Trợ lý AI
Báo cáo nghiệp vụ
| Mã báo cáo | Tên báo cáo | Loại | Kỳ | Người tạo | Ngày tạo | Trạng thái |
|---|
Quản trị nguồn dữ liệu AIS / VMS
📡 Luồng AIS — Thời gian thực
✅ Đỉnh: ~1000 msg/giây
✅ Tổng hợp băm SHA-256, validate, dedup MMSI
✅ Mục tiêu: latency ≤ 2 giây end-to-end
✅ Cache Redis cho vị trí mới nhất
Kafka topic: vessel.position.updated
TimescaleDB hypertable: VesselTrack
TimescaleDB hypertable: VesselTrack
📊 Luồng VMS — Đồng bộ Cục TS-KN
✅ Đồng bộ API mỗi 30 phút
✅ Tàu cá VN có chiều dài ≥ 15m (NĐ 26/2019)
✅ Tự gắn cờ theo Activation Curve:
📡 Danh sách nguồn đang kết nối
| Tên nguồn | Loại | Endpoint | Trạng thái | Tốc độ msg/s | Tỷ lệ valid | Lần sync cuối |
|---|
Quản trị người dùng
| Họ tên | Mã CB | Cấp bậc | Đơn vị | Vai trò | Cấp duyệt Mật | Đăng nhập cuối | Trạng thái |
|---|
Audit Log
🎯 AI Detection — Nhận diện đối tượng
Inferences hôm nay
12,482
↑ 18%
Phát hiện chính xác
94.6%
↑ +1.2pp
Đối tượng cảnh báo
47
tràn dầu 2, tàu lạ 8
GPU utilization
68%
4× A100
📸 Phát hiện gần nhất (luồng UAV + CCTV)Xem tất cả →
🧠 Mô hình AI đang chạy
Vessel Detector v3.2
ActiveYOLO v8 · mAP 94.6% · 28ms/frame
Oil Spill Detector v1.8
ActiveDetectron2 · F1 0.89 · 142ms/frame
Anomaly Object v2.0
ActiveYOLO v8 · mAP 87% · 32ms/frame
Marine Trash v1.0
BetaYOLO v5 · mAP 81% · 25ms/frame
Camo-vessel v0.5
TrainingĐang huấn luyện · dataset 4.2k ảnh
📈 Behavior Analytics — Phân tích hành vi tàu
🔄
Loitering
8
Tàu lảng vảng >2h cùng vị trí
🤝
Transhipment
5
2+ tàu áp sát chuyển hàng
🌑
Dark Vessel
12
Tàu tắt AIS có chủ đích
🚀
Speed Anomaly
4
Tốc độ bất thường vs loại tàu
↩️
Route Deviation
6
Lệch tuyến hàng hải dự kiến
🎯 Hành vi nghi vấn — Cập nhật real-time
| Pattern | Tàu | Mô tả | Confidence | Hành động |
|---|---|---|---|---|
| Transhipment | Hải Đăng 12 + Biển Đông 8 | 2 tàu áp sát ≤50m trong 38 phút tại 14.5°N, 110.5°E | 96% | |
| Dark Vessel | Phú Quý 3 | Tắt VMS 8 giờ, tiếp tục di chuyển 6kn theo AIS thương mại | 88% | |
| Loitering | Trường Sa 5 | Lảng vảng >3h trong bán kính 200m gần dàn dầu khí | 82% | |
| Speed Anomaly | Bình An 9 | Tàu cá 14m chạy 18kn — vượt giới hạn vật lý kiểu tàu | 74% |
📊 Xu hướng 7 ngày
🎯 Top 5 tàu nguy cơ cao
● Hải Đăng 12 — MMSI 57412345694
● Phú Quý 3 — MMSI 57445678988
● Biển Đông 8 — MMSI 57423456776
● Foreign Vessel X — MMSI 41298765471
● Trường Sa 5 — MMSI 57434567862
⚡ Risk Score Center — Chấm điểm rủi ro tàu bằng AI
Critical (≥80)
7
Cần xử lý ngay
High (60-79)
23
Theo dõi sát
Medium (40-59)
142
Định kỳ
Low (<40)
1,075
Bình thường
📊 Bảng xếp hạng rủi ro · Top 15
| Hạng | Tàu | Score | Yếu tố chính | Đề xuất AI |
|---|
🧮 Công thức Risk Score (AI-driven):
Mô hình XGBoost được huấn luyện trên 12 năm dữ liệu CSB. Re-train hằng tháng, AUC 0.91.
Score = 0.30 × ViolationHistory + 0.25 × BehaviorAnomaly + 0.20 × ZoneRisk + 0.15 × VesselType + 0.10 × OwnerHistoryMô hình XGBoost được huấn luyện trên 12 năm dữ liệu CSB. Re-train hằng tháng, AUC 0.91.
🌡️ Heatmap Mật độ Tàu thuyền
🚧 Quản lý Vùng (Zones)
| Mã vùng | Tên vùng | Loại | Diện tích | Ngày hiệu lực | Số tàu đang trong | Trạng thái | |
|---|---|---|---|---|---|---|---|
| Z-001 | Vùng cấm cá ngừ mùa sinh sản | Vùng cấm theo mùa | 4,820 km² | 15/04 - 15/07/2026 | 12 | Hiệu lực | |
| Z-002 | Vùng đặc quyền kinh tế VN | EEZ | 1,000,000 km² | Vĩnh viễn | 1,247 | Hiệu lực | |
| Z-003 | Vùng cấm bay UAV — Sân bay Đà Nẵng | Cấm bay | 78 km² | Vĩnh viễn | — | Hiệu lực | |
| Z-004 | Quần đảo Hoàng Sa | Chủ quyền | 15,000 km² | Vĩnh viễn | 28 | Hiệu lực | |
| Z-005 | Vùng đệm Hải đoàn 21 | Đệm | 2,400 km² | Vĩnh viễn | 84 | Hiệu lực | |
| Z-006 | Vùng khai thác A — Tàu ≥15m | Khai thác | 32,000 km² | Vĩnh viễn | 320 | Hiệu lực | |
| Z-007 | Tuyến hàng hải quốc tế | Hàng hải | — | Vĩnh viễn | 187 | Hiệu lực | |
| Z-008 | Vùng tập trận quân sự T5/2026 | Tạm cấm | 1,200 km² | 12-18/05/2026 | 3 | Sắp hiệu lực |
📹 Camera CCTV bờ
🌊 Thời tiết & Thủy triều
Đà Nẵng
☀️
29°C
Gió 12kn ENE · Sóng 0.8m · TT 22:15
Quy Nhơn
⛅
28°C
Gió 14kn E · Sóng 1.0m · TT 21:48
Hoàng Sa
🌊
27°C
Gió 18kn ENE · Sóng 1.6m · ⚠ Sóng to
Trường Sa
⛈️
26°C
Gió 22kn E · Sóng 2.2m · 🚨 Cảnh báo
📈 Xu hướng gió & sóng 7 ngày
⚠️ Cảnh báo thời tiết
🚨 Áp thấp nhiệt đới — Khu vực Trường Sa
Hình thành ngày 12/05, di chuyển W-NW, có thể mạnh thành bão. Khuyến cáo tàu thuyền không ra biển.
Hình thành ngày 12/05, di chuyển W-NW, có thể mạnh thành bão. Khuyến cáo tàu thuyền không ra biển.
⚠️ Gió mạnh — Vùng biển Hoàng Sa
Gió Đông Bắc cấp 6-7, sóng cao 2-3m. Cảnh báo cho tàu nhỏ ≤15m.
Gió Đông Bắc cấp 6-7, sóng cao 2-3m. Cảnh báo cho tàu nhỏ ≤15m.
✅ Vùng biển Đà Nẵng - Quảng Ngãi
Thời tiết tốt, biển êm. Thuận lợi cho hoạt động tuần tra và bay UAV.
Thời tiết tốt, biển êm. Thuận lợi cho hoạt động tuần tra và bay UAV.
🆘 SAR — Tìm kiếm Cứu nạn
Chiến dịch đang chạy
2
1 ưu tiên cao
Tàu phối hợp
3
CSB-8005, CSB-2001
UAV trinh sát
2
UAV-01, UAV-06
SAR thành công 30 ngày
11/12
91.7%
🆘 Chiến dịch SAR đang tiến hành
CRITICAL
SAR-2026-0014
Tàu cá QNg-92345-TS mất liên lạc 12 giờ
✓ Tiếp nhận
✓ Lập kế hoạch
▶ Tìm kiếm hiện trường
○ Cứu hộ
○ Hoàn tất
HIGH
SAR-2026-0013
Hỗ trợ tàu DN-45123 hỏng máy
✓ Tiếp nhận
✓ Lập kế hoạch
✓ Tìm kiếm hiện trường
▶ Cứu hộ (lai dắt)
○ Hoàn tất
⚓ Đội tàu Công vụ
🔔 Trung tâm Thông báo
Kiến trúc hệ thống MLEP
🏛️ Kiến trúc 5 lớp On-Premises (Slide 5 — Tham chiếu FSD §2.1)
L5
Ứng dụng Nghiệp vụ
Command SPA (React, Mobile Edge), iPad Toughpad (cho cán bộ tuần tra trên tàu)
L4
AI & Phân tích
Triton Inference Server (YOLO / Detectron2 cho nhận diện tàu, Hành vi Quỹ đạo, Behavior Analytics)
L3
Dữ liệu & Luồng (Data Core)
TimescaleDB (Track Sky), MinIO (Object), Kafka (Event Streaming) · Lưu lịch sử quỹ đạo 365 ngày
L2
Dịch vụ Nền tảng
Keycloak (PKI Auth), Hệ thống Audit Log bất biến hash-chained, Service Mesh
🚫 AIR-GAP BOUNDARY · Không kết nối Internet công cộng
L1
Hạ tầng Vật lý
Cụm Server quân sự (VMware / KVM), GPU Clusters cho AI, Mạng truyền số liệu Bộ Quốc phòng
⚙️ 8 Quyết định Kỹ thuật-Nghiệp vụ Cốt lõi (Slide 4)
1
🏢
On-Premises & Air-Gapped
Toàn bộ hạ tầng nội bộ theo NĐ 85/2016 cấp 3-4. Không Cloud công cộng.
An ninh
2
🔑
PKI Quân đội Mandatory
Chữ ký số nội bộ BQP, không thể chối từ trách nhiệm cán bộ ký.
Pháp lý
3
🧠
AI Gợi ý, Con người Quyết định
Không tự động hóa quyết định pháp lý. AI chỉ recommend.
Văn hóa
4
⚡
Rendering Thời gian thực
Độ trễ ≤ 2 giây, tự cluster khi > 2000 tàu cùng view.
Kỹ thuật
5
📜
Sổ cái Bất biến (Immutable Log)
Write-once. Lưu trữ tối thiểu 5 năm làm chứng cứ trước Tòa.
An ninh
6
🗝️
Source Code Escrow
Bản giao mã nguồn tại Cục KH-CN BQP, chống lệ thuộc nhà cung cấp.
Pháp lý
7
⛵
Cơ chế Offline-First trên tàu
Hoạt động độc lập trên tàu công vụ khi mất kết nối VSAT.
Vận hành
8
🎯
RBAC Đa trục Need-to-Know
Phân quyền 3 chiều: Cấp bậc × Đơn vị × Phân loại Mật.
An ninh
🎯 Mô hình Phân quyền 3 Trục (Slide 6)
Nguyên tắc bổ trợ:
• SoD — Separation of Duties: Quản trị L6 không được kiêm role nghiệp vụ
• 4-Eyes Principle: Mọi thay đổi quyền user L6 cần phê duyệt cấp 2
• Least Privilege: Mặc định không có quyền, phải cấp tường minh
• SoD — Separation of Duties: Quản trị L6 không được kiêm role nghiệp vụ
• 4-Eyes Principle: Mọi thay đổi quyền user L6 cần phê duyệt cấp 2
• Least Privilege: Mặc định không có quyền, phải cấp tường minh
🔄 Pipeline 6 Tính năng Cốt lõi (Slide 7)
📡 TRÁI — Thu thập
FN-CMD-004 AIS Ingest (real-time, 1000 msg/s)
FN-CMD-005 VMS Sync (Cục TS-KN, mỗi 30 phút)
▼
⚙️ GIỮA — Xử lý Lõi
FN-CMD-001 Xác thực PKI Smartcard + MFA
FN-CMD-006 Hồ sơ Mục tiêu Hợp nhất
▼
🎯 PHẢI — Trực quan & Hành động
FN-CMD-003 Bản đồ Chỉ huy COP (cho cán bộ chỉ huy ra quyết định)
Lộ trình Triển khai MLEP
🗓️ 4 Giai đoạn Triển khai (Slide 12)
ĐANG TRIỂN KHAI
Giai đoạn 1
Proof of Concept
6 tháng
Phạm vi: 1 Hải đội thuộc Vùng 2
Trọng tâm: Triển khai nhóm P0 (Login, COP, tích hợp AIS/VMS)
Mục tiêu nghiệm thu:
- COP hiển thị ≥ 500 tàu real-time, latency ≤ 2s
- Tích hợp AIS receiver bờ Đà Nẵng + VMS Cục TS-KN
- 5 user pilot thao tác hàng ngày
Tiến độ: 62% · Còn 2,5 tháng
SẮP TỚI
Giai đoạn 2
Pilot
12 tháng
Phạm vi: 2-3 Hải đội
Trọng tâm: Bổ sung nhóm P1 (AI Cảnh báo IUU, Ký số biên bản, eVidence)
KPI cam kết:
- Giảm 30% thời gian phát hiện vi phạm
- Số vụ IUU xử lý tăng 25% so với baseline
- Tỷ lệ chấp nhận của cán bộ ≥ 85%
TƯƠNG LAI
Giai đoạn 3
Vận hành Toàn Vùng
12 tháng
Phạm vi: Toàn bộ Bộ Tư lệnh Vùng CSB 2
Trọng tâm: Đạt chuẩn ATTT Cấp 3, bổ sung P2 (UAV, Evidence offline-first)
TƯƠNG LAI
Giai đoạn 4
Nhân rộng
12-18 tháng
Phạm vi: Sẵn sàng mở rộng cho Vùng 1, Vùng 3, Vùng 4
Trọng tâm: Multi-tenant tổ chức, tích hợp BTL CSB tập trung
⚠️ 5 Critical Dependencies — Điều kiện Tiên quyết (Slide 13)
| # | Hạng mục | Mô tả | Cơ quan chịu trách nhiệm | Trạng thái |
|---|---|---|---|---|
| 1 | Dữ liệu VMS | Cấp phép truy cập API VMS từ Cục Thủy sản & Kiểm ngư VN (rủi ro cao nếu muộn trễ) | Cục TS-KN / BTL CSB | To-Do · đang đàm phán |
| 2 | Chữ ký số | Phối hợp Cục Cơ yếu BQP cấp phát Smartcard PKI cho cán bộ L2+ (≥ 60 người) | Cục Cơ yếu BQP | To-Do · chờ thủ tục |
| 3 | Hạ tầng Mạng | Băng thông quân sự đảm bảo 5-20 Mbps cho luồng Video real-time UAV và camera tàu | Cục Thông tin BQP / Vùng 2 | To-Do |
| 4 | Tích hợp UAV | Cục Tác chiến BTTM phê duyệt cơ chế API cấp phép bay điện tử (thay văn bản giấy) | Cục Tác chiến BTTM | To-Do · đang đề nghị |
| 5 | Chuyên gia Nghiệp vụ | Cử 3-5 cán bộ CSB chuyên trách gắn nhãn dữ liệu (Data Labeling) huấn luyện AI | Vùng CSB 2 — Phòng Nghiệp vụ | Đã cử 2/5 |
Cổng An ninh 3 Lớp
🔐 Mô hình 3 Lớp An ninh (Slide 11)
1
Cửa ngõ Truy cập (Access)
🔐 Cấp L2+ (Tham mưu / Chỉ huy)
Bắt buộc Smartcard PKI Quân đội + PIN. Không cho phép username/password kể cả ở giai đoạn 1.
✓ 47 cán bộ đã cấp · 13 chờ Cục Cơ yếu
👤 Cấp L1 (Tác nghiệp)
Username + Password (≥12 ký tự, đổi 60 ngày) + OTP qua app authenticator nội bộ.
✓ 124 cán bộ đã kích hoạt
2
Phiên làm việc (Session)
Hết hạn sau 8 giờ không hoạt động · Tổng cộng tối đa 12 giờ · Tự động chối truy cập thiết bị lạ · 1 user 1 session active · JWT có chữ ký PKI cho L3+
38
Phiên đang hoạt động
2
Phiên anomaly
100%
MFA enforced
8h
Timeout
3
Sổ cái Bất biến (The Immutable Ledger)
Mọi thao tác sử dụng Hash-Chain · Lưu trữ tối thiểu 5 năm · Đảm bảo tính toàn vẹn tuyệt đối trước Tòa án
↑ Mỗi block chứa hash của block trước, tạo chuỗi không thể chèn/sửa/xóa giữa chừng.
📊 Audit Statistics 24h
🔐 Đăng nhập thành công284
❌ Đăng nhập thất bại12
📝 Tạo/sửa biên bản47
🔏 Ký số PKI23
👁️ Truy cập dữ liệu Mật156
⚙️ Thay đổi phân quyền3
🚨 Cảnh báo bất thường2
🚨 Sự kiện ATTT cần chú ý
⚠️ 14:08 — Đăng nhập sai PIN 2 lần liên tiếp · Cán bộ L. V. Cường · CB-V2-0078
🔴 11:42 — Đăng nhập từ IP lạ 10.0.99.45 · Đã yêu cầu OTP bổ sung · P. T. Dung
⚠️ 09:15 — Cấu hình nguồn AIS thay đổi · Quản trị admin1
✓ 08:30 — Hash-chain verify thành công · 12.482 entries · OK
Cài đặt hệ thống
Cấu hình chung
Thông báo desktop khi có cảnh báo nghiêm trọng
Bật âm thanh cảnh báo
Chế độ chỉ đọc (read-only) — khóa mọi thao tác ghi